Library for managing third -party process memory
Hmemory initialization uses a single constructor that has 3 arguments (processName
, index
, processAccess
).
The second and third arguments have default values, so you can avoid declaring the last two parameters
var hMemory = new MemoryManager("csgo", 0, ProcessAccess.All);
Dictionary<string, IntPtr> Modules = UIMemory.ProcessMemory.GetModules();
int ClientAddress = (int)Modules["client_panorama.dll"];
int health = hMemory.Read<int>(ClientAddress + 0x100);
